LG G Pro 2 goes official with 5.9 inch Full HD display and Android Kitkat

In the days leading to MWC ( Mobile World Congress), LG couldn’t wait and dropped a new announcement on us. At an event in Korea , LG unveiled the LG G Pro 2 which has a 5.9 inch Full HD display and Snapdragon 800 processor. Introduction

The Xbox One is an 8th gen console that was released in North America on November 22, 2013. 5 days after the release of the PS4 and 8 years after the release of its predecessor, the hugely succesful Xbox 360. It represents the brand Xbox, one of the few pillars of Microsoft. One that has stood through the test of time. One that has never faced massive failure, even when Microsoft’s phones and it’s Windows OS were declining in scales. And so I would like to think that was how it got its name: The Xbox One. Everything you NEED to know about the PS4

-Introduction

The PS4 is part of the 8th generation of consoles. The other two 8th gen consoles are the xbox one and the wii u. The PS4 was officially unveiled on 20th February 2013,  8 years after the release of its predecessor , the PS3. But the world caught their first glimpse of the PS4 only at E3 (the annual gaming convention) The PS4 is a culmination of the legacy of the brand playstation, representing the company’s stand at a time when mobile gaming is at its prime. The PS4 was officially released in North America  for 399$ on 15th November , 2013.  It’s direct competitor , the Xbox One released for 499$, putting the PS4 at a price advantage.
